WHAT IS FINANCIERA DE
DESARROLLO NACIONAL?
Financiera de Desarrollo Nacional is a private, specialized, technical and independent
development bank that works to increase liquidity in the infrastructure sector. Its specialization
and knowledge in structuring and financing allows it to design sophisticated and innovative
solutions, aimed at properly managing risks, pulling and attracting investors and funders to
participate in financing schemes for infrastructure projects.

WHO ARE THE FDN SHAREHOLDERS?
www.fdn.com.co
The FDN shareholders are: International Finance Corporation (IFC), Sumitomo Mitsui Banking
Corporation (SMBC), Development Bank of Latin America (CAF) and Grupo Bicentenario
S.A.S. Grupo Bicentenario S.A.S.
The majority shareholder, holds 73.37%. IFC and SMBC each holds 8.89% of share capital,
CAF holds 8.65% and other shareholders hold 0.26%.
Having shareholders such as IFC, CAF and SMBC is a sign of trust in the entity, which
strengthens its technical capacity to provide financing and structuring solutions, focused on the
development of infrastructure in Colombia. These entities provide Know How, good practices
and are a national and international seal of guarantee, which undoubtedly represent an
endorsement for the purposes of FDN.
WHAT IS THE FDN CORPORATE
GOVERNANCE LIKE?
www.fdn.com.co
FDN has a strong Corporate Governance that complies with OECD standards and ensures
that FDN decisions, both in funding and structuring and advice, are based only on technical
foundations. As a result, projects structured, financed, or advised by the entity must be
commercially viable and have the positive vote of at least one of the representatives of the
multilateral organizations in the Board of Directors of the institution. This is not only an
important factor for the sustainability of the infrastructure sector development, but also
contributes to strengthening the confidence of actors who participate under different roles
such as funders, builders, insurers or operators.

HOW IS THE FDN BOARD OF DIRECTORS
COMPOSED?
www.fdn.com.co
The FDN Board of Directors is composed of 9 members, most of which are members
independent from the government, which is a reassurance factor for investors, banks,
concessionaires and for all actors concerning the actions carried out by the entity. The
Board is composed of a representative of IFC, one of CAF, one of SMBC, three
independent and three appointed by Grupo Bicentenario.

WHAT PRODUCTS AND SERVICES
DOES FDN OFFER ?
G E N E R A L
Q U E S T I O N S
FDN, in its goal of overcoming barriers in the infrastructure sector and providing solutions, promotes
efficient financial structures in order to achieve competitive sources of long-term financing and mitigate
refinancing risks. With innovative financing products such as senior debt, peso funding line, liquidity
line, guarantees, investment in infrastructure bonds, structuring of debt securities issuances in the
capital market incorporating risk mitigation products, among others, it facilitates private sector
participation in the development of infrastructure projects. Likewise, FDN addresses one of the greatest
needs of the public sector entities, which is the comprehensive structuring and management of
infrastructure projects, ensuring that they are solidly designed to attract investment and private
financing, and thus support the reduction of social and economic gaps. Accompaniment related to
structuring includes advice on the preparation of prefeasibility studies, structuring, assessment,
validation, and management of infrastructure projects in the country.

WHAT IS A BOND?
Bonds are securities issued by companies in order to procure resources from the capital
market. These securities represent a part of a credit constituted by the issuing entity in favor of
the natural persons or legal entities who acquire them (holders). Once the bond term has
expired, in addition to the bond value, the investor will receive interest at the rate that has been
agreed. These securities are considered fixed income.

To date, FDN has carried out two private and one public issuances. The private issuances
were in 2016, which consisted of an issue of private subordinated bonds that were acquired
by the Nation worth $2.5 billion pesos and in 2017, which was an issuance of private
ordinary bonds acquired by the Fondes Special Account worth $2.67 billion pesos. The last
issuance was made in October 2020 worth $1 billion pesos, in which ordinary bonds were
issued. The bonds are part of the principal market and are intended for the general public,
including pension and severance fund management companies, and funds managed by
them. For more information about the bonds issued by FDN, visit our website

The terms of the bonds are 3 years, 5 years, 10 years and 15 years. In addition, these
bonds are indexed in IBR (3 years), CPI (5 and 10 years) and UVR (15 years). For more
information about the terms and profitability, see the issuance results on our website
